"On the Tendency of Species to form Varieties; and on the Perpetuation of Varieties and Species by Natural Means of Selection" is the title of a journal article, comprising and resulting from the joint presentation of two scientific papers to the Linnean Society of London on 1 July 1858: On The Tendency of Varieties to Depart Indefinitely from the Original Type by Alfred Russel Wallace and an Extract from an unpublished Work on Species from Charles Darwin's Essay of 1844. WebThey sent to the Linnean Society not only Wallace’s manuscript but also abstracts from Darwin’s 1844 Essay and an excerpt from a September 5, 1857, letter Darwin had recently written to Asa Gray, which were published in the Journal of the Proceedings of the Linnean Society in 1858.
